Measurements & Substitutions

Measurements

1 gal= 4 qt= 8 pt= 16 cups= 128 fl oz= 3.79L
½gal= 2 qt= 4 pt= 8 cups= 64 fl oz= 1.89L
¼ gal= 1 qt= 2 pt= 4 cups= 32 fl oz= .95L
½ qt= 1 pt= 2 cups= 16 fl oz= .47L
¼ qt= ½ pt= 1 cup= 8 fl oz= .24L

1 cup= 8 fl oz= 16 tbsp= 48 tsp= 237ml
¾ cup= 6 fl oz= 12 tbsp= 36 tsp= 177ml
2/3 cup= 5 1/3 fl oz= 10 2/3 tbsp= 32 tsp= 158ml
½ cup= 4 fl oz= 8 tbsp= 24 tsp= 118ml
1/3 cup= 2 2/3 fl oz= 5 1/3 tbsp= 16 tsp= 79ml
¼ cup= 2 fl oz= 4 tbsp= 12 tsp= 59ml
1/8 cup= 1 fl oz= 2 tbsp= 6 tsp= 30ml
1 tbsp= 3 tsp= 15ml

Metric Conversion Table
TO CHANGE TO MULTIPLY BY
ounces (oz) grams (g) 28
pounds (lbs) kilograms (kg) .45
teaspoons milliliters (ml) 5
tablespooms milliliters (ml) 15
fluid ounces (fl oz) milliliters (ml) 30
cups liters (L) .24
pints (pt) liters(L) .47
quarts (qt) liters (L) .95
gallons (gal) liters (L) 3.8
Fahrenheit temp (ºF) Celsius temp (ºC) 5/9 after subtracting 32

Liquid Measure & Yeild Equivalents
3 teaspoons= 1 tablespoon
2tablespoons= 1 fluid ounce
4 tablespoons= ¼ cup
5 tablespoons + 1 teaspoon= 1/3 cup
8 tablespoons= 1/2 cup or 4 fluid ounces
2 cups= 16 fluid ounces or 1 pint
4 cups= 2 pints or 1 quart
1 quart= .946 liters or 946.3 milliliters
1 liter= 1.06 quarts
4 quarts= 1 gallon
1 lemon= 3 tablespoons lemon juice
4 ounces firm cheese= 1 cup shredded cheese
3 ounces hard cheese= ½ cup grated
¼ pound butter or margarine= 1/2 cup or 8 tablespoons
1 square baking chocolate= 1 ounce
4 ounces almonds or walnut meats= 1 cup chopped nuts

Substitutions

1 cup honey= 1 ¼ cup sugar + ¼ cup water
1 cup oil= ½ lb. butter or margarine
1 cup brown sugar= 1 cup granulated sugar
1 oz. unsweetened chocolate= 3 tbsp. cocoa + 1 tbsp. shortening or margarine
1 oz. semi-sweet chocolate= 1 square unsweetened chocolate + 1 tbsp sugar
1 cup whole milk= ½ cup evaporated milk + ½ cup water
1 cup buttermilk or sour milk= 1 tbsp. cider vinegar or lemon juice + enough milk to equal 1 cup and allow to stand 5 minutes
1 cup dairy sour cream= 1 cup plain yogurt or 1 cup evaporated milk + 1 tbsp vinegar
1 cup half-and-half= 7/8 cup milk + 3 tbsp margarine/butter, or 1 cup evaporated milk
1 tbsp cornstarch= 2 tbsp flour
